Starz Picks Up MAGIC CITY Series
by Nicole Rosky
- Dec 6, 2010
Starz Entertainment has greenlit 'Magic City,' an exciting new series centered around a hotel in the heart of sexy, exciting Miami at the dawn of the 1960s, from writer/producer Mitch Glazer and executive producers Geyer Kosinski and Tony To, Starz, LLC, President and CEO Chris Albrecht announced today.
Principal Photography Underway On CAMELOT
by Gabrielle Sierra
- Jul 21, 2010
Principal photography has begun at Ardmore Studios in Ireland on the new romantic adventure series 'Camelot,' a fresh telling of the classic King Arthur legend.
